For clarification, this place doubles as an Indian restaurant and as a vegan bakery. The bakery is a lovely storefront with a variety of treats on display. The space is clean, inviting, and well lit. I believe (although I’m not 100% sure that the Indian food is just for take-away; note: they do have some casual outdoor seating) I picked up a vegan Black Forest cake and they were able to personalize it on the spot. It was surprising that they had a fresh full sized cake available, and that I didn’t have to pre-order it! My entire family (even the ones who are not vegan) were very impressed with it! They were actually even skeptical that it was actually vegan. I will DEFINITELY be revisiting this place to try their other cakes as well.
